掲示板システム
ホーム
アクセス解析
カテゴリ
ログアウト
ListView データを効率よく読み込むには (ID:17361)
名前
ホームページ(ブログ、Twitterなど)のURL (省略可)
本文
なにかいいパッチあったら よろしく お願いします。 とりあえず 外部からロードできるようにしたので解決にしておきます。 こんなので とりあえず 読み込んで 対応しました・・・・ 一応かなりデータは123で手作業でわかる範囲で復旧しましたが・・ データが消えた 痛い・・・ しょっくで寝れないかもしれません(;_;) FormCreate(Sender: TObject); TempStrList , CSVStrList : TStringList; aListItem : TListItem; i ,j : integer; ----------- TempStrList := TStringList.Create; try try TempStrList.LoadFromFile(ExtractFilePath(ParamStr(0))+ 'ノードリスト.csv'); // ※ Excelだとバグで csvに "" がつかないので lotus123で保存する CSVStrList := TStringList.Create; try for i := 0 to TempStrList.Count-1 do begin CSVStrList.CommaText := TempStrList[i]; if Length(CSVStrList.Text)=0 then Continue; aListItem := ListView1.Items.Add; for j := 0 to CSVStrList.Count -1 do case j of 0 : aListItem.Caption := CSVStrList[j]; else aListItem.SubItems.Add(CSVStrList[j]); end; end; finally CSVStrList.Free; end; except end; finally TempStrList.Free; end;
←解決時は質問者本人がここをチェックしてください。
更新する
戻る
掲示板システム
Copyright 2021 Takeshi Okamoto All Rights Reserved.